The Rick Simpson Story: How One Man’s Journey Changed Cannabis Medicine
Rick Simpson’s story begins in 1949 in Nova Scotia, Canada. As a maintenance worker with no medical training, he found himself at odds with the healthcare system after a workplace accident left him with persistent post-concussion symptoms. When prescription medications failed to help, he turned to cannabis – a decision that would eventually lead him to develop what we now call Rick Simpson Oil.
The turning point came in 2003 when Simpson noticed suspicious bumps on his arm. After conventional medicine diagnosed basal cell carcinoma, he chose to apply concentrated cannabis oil to the lesions. According to his account, the bumps disappeared within days. While this personal experience was never medically verified, it became the catalyst for a global movement.
Simpson began producing large quantities of cannabis oil and giving it away for free to people with cancer, chronic pain, diabetes, and other conditions. His 2005 documentary “Run From The Cure” brought RSO to worldwide attention, despite legal challenges from Canadian authorities that eventually forced him to leave the country.
What Traditional RSO Was – And Why It Needed to Evolve
When Rick Simpson first made his oil, he used whatever high-THC indica strains he could grow or source. The extraction process involved:
- Using naphtha or isopropyl alcohol as solvents
- Agitating cannabis material in buckets
- Filtering and evaporating the solvent in a rice cooker
- Transferring the thick, dark oil into syringes for dosing
This traditional RSO had several limitations:
- Uncontrolled potency: THC content varied from 60-90% with no standardization
- No lab testing: Every batch was different with no quality control
- Terpene loss: The high-heat process destroyed beneficial aromatic compounds
- Solvent risks: Naphtha could leave harmful residues
- Single-cannabinoid focus: Only THC was present in meaningful amounts
While Simpson’s heart was in the right place, the scientific community couldn’t validate his cancer cure claims. The National Cancer Institute acknowledges cannabinoid research but doesn’t endorse cannabis as a cancer treatment. This gap between anecdotal success and clinical evidence created an opportunity for modern RSO formulations to bridge the divide.
